Advancement Services

Gift Processing

• Mandate

• Accurate and timely recording of all gifts

• Accurate and timely acknowledgement of gifts

• Efficient process

Advancement Services

Gift Processing

• Guiding Principles

• Build a culture that encourages ongoing process analysis and is open to change

• Understand how the data is used in other areas of operations

• Aim for balance between efficiency vs. impersonalization

Advancement Services

Gift Processing

• Key Strategies

• Invest in staff training to develop technical, analytic and project management skills

• Take every possible advantage of technical advances and features of available software

• Build team environment: set goals and expectations for productivity; use rewards and recognition to motivate team members

Advancement Services

Gift Processing

• Top Lessons Learned

• Be proactively involved in the planning of new fundraising activities

• Understand impact of new systems on existing data flows and financial controls

• Communicate status of efforts to full organization

Advancement Services

Information Management

• Mandate

• Create repository of information meeting current and future business needs

• Engage business units in strategies and decisions

Advancement Services

Information Management

• Guiding Principles

• Create a “vision” for information flow around your organization's needs

• “Proactively” manage every data element and process

• Make data integrity a top priority

• Monitoring performance and establishing metrics requires information

Advancement Services

Information Management

• Key Strategies

• Centralize key processes for quality control and monitor outcomes as a routine matter of business

• Set business rules and apply them consistently

• Keep abreast of evolving technologies

• Improve access to and timeliness of data and insights

Advancement Services

Information Management

• Top Lessons Learned

• Any lapse in the quality of data entry will eventually cause some issue

• Data on its own it not valuable; reporting, analysis and consultation must go together

Advancement Services

Prospect Research

• Mandate

• To identify and qualify potential donors

• To inform strategy cultivation and solicitation strategy

• To track prospect/donor activities

Advancement Services

Prospect Research

• Guiding Principles

• Use your organization’s priorities and strategic plan to shape or adjust your work plan

• Develop the right research products for the need

• Make your knowledge base as broad as possible

Advancement Services

Prospect Research

• Key Strategies

• Know your data system; use it to enhance efficiency and productivity

• Select the research tools that will optimize your efforts

• Commit to training, training and more training

Advancement Services

Prospect Research

• Top Lessons Learned

• Having researchers partner with gift officers will maximize your results

• Research be both responsive (answering questions) and proactive (raising opportunities)

Advancement Services

Compliance

• Mandate

• To ensure fundraising operates within the regulatory, legal and ethical boundaries set forth by professional groups, industry associations, as well as, government entities

Advancement Services

Compliance

• Guiding Principles

• Ensure compliance across regulatory areas of both current and proposed programs

• Serve in an impartial manner when adjudicating conflicts and compliance questions

• Enforce rules and guidelines consistently and impartially

• Maintain policies, procedures and roles sufficient to fulfill the function

Advancement Services

Compliance

• Key Strategies

• Set standards for maintaining confidentiality of donor and prospect information

• Establish guidelines of both practices, as well as, problem practices to educate staff

• Monitor changes in laws related to fundraising (HIPAA, CAN-SPAM, Pension Protection Act, etc…)

Advancement Services

Compliance

• Top Lessons Learned

• Develop consistent monitoring methods to ensure compliance reviews are happening continually

• Educate staff to make compliance a part of everyone jobs and awareness (not just one designee)

• Partner with third-parties (legal office, consultants) when grey areas emerge

• Previously

• Enter high volumes of data, mainly from direct mail

• Support campaigns and segments for direct mail

• Develop reports on outcomes, financial measures

• Provide reactive research based on fundraiser requests

• Deliver technology focused on stability and containing costs

• Currently

• Enter high volumes of data, from sources online and offline

• Support cross-channel campaigns with complex segmentation

• Develop metrics that predict revenue opportunities

• Provide proactive research identifying best / most likely donors

• Deliver technology that opens revenue opportunities
